What does it really mean to choose between the raw emotional journey of 'Beautiful Boy' and the whimsical charm of 'Wonka'? Here lies a clash not just of films but of the very essence they represent. 'Beautiful Boy' delves into the gritty, heart-wrenching paths of addiction and redemption, presenting a narrative steeped in stark realism. 'Wonka', on the other hand, invites you into a vibrant, fantastical world where imagination knows no bounds. This battle is more than just a preference for genre; it's a decision about what resonates more deeply with us as viewers and as human beings. Does the unvarnished truth of human struggle pull at your heart, or does the allure of magical escapism capture your spirit? Your choice shapes the legacy of Chalamet's diverse filmography.

Wonka captures the imagination with its colorful, adventurous vibe, and fans love seeing Timothee Chalamet dive into a more fantastical role. His charismatic take on the iconic character brings a fresh and vibrant energy that appeals especially to those who enjoy a more light-hearted, fantasy-driven approach to cinema.
Fans absolutely adore Beautiful Boy for its raw emotion and the deep, vulnerable performance by Timothee Chalamet. His portrayal of a young man struggling with addiction feels incredibly real and has left many viewers deeply moved, resonating with those who appreciate intense drama and powerful narratives.
It's neck and neck because both movies show different facets of Timothee Chalamet's acting prowess. Beautiful Boy is intense and dramatic, pulling at the heartstrings, while Wonka offers a whimsical, larger-than-life portrayal that showcases his range. Fans are split based on which style they prefer or which performance moved them more.
